The Knicks are progressing toward opening contract negotiations with David Griffin to become the team's next general manager, according to Adrian Wojnarowski of ESPN.com.

The former Cavs general manager traveled to New York to meet with executive Steve Mills to discuss the partnership. Griffin may also meet with owner James Dolan in the near future, as well. It's been a wild week in the Big Apple and the Knicks may have to sell Griffin on them more than the other way around, especially after the Tim Hardaway Jr. deal from this week.
